Sourcing guidance for Cleaning Fabric

What are the key material specifications to consider when sourcing cleaning fabrics for different industries?

For professional sourcing, you must distinguish between Microfiber (Polyester/Polyamide blends), Cotton, and Non-woven materials. For high-end cleaning, a 70/30 or 80/20 Polyester to Polyamide ratio is ideal as the polyamide content determines water absorption. Ensure the GSM (Grams per Square Meter) aligns with the use case: 200-250 GSM for glass and electronics, and 300-400 GSM for general purpose or automotive detailing to ensure durability and liquid retention.

Which technical standards and certifications should a B2B buyer verify for cleaning fabrics?

To ensure safety and market access, prioritize suppliers with OEKO-TEX Standard 100 certification, which guarantees the fabric is free from harmful substances. For industrial or medical use, verify ISO 9001 for quality management and BSCI for social compliance. If the fabric is intended for food service, ensure it meets FDA or EU food-contact safety standards to avoid chemical leaching.

How can I evaluate the performance and longevity of cleaning fabrics before placing a bulk order?

Request lab reports or samples to test Linting levels (essential for cleanrooms and glass), Colorfastness (Grade 4 or higher) to prevent dye transfer, and Absorbency rates. A high-quality cleaning fabric should withstand at least 300 to 500 industrial wash cycles without losing its structural integrity or capillary action. Ask for split-fiber verification via microscopic imagery to ensure the microfiber is effectively trapping dust rather than just pushing it.

What customization options are typically available for large-scale procurement?

Suppliers on Made-in-China.com typically offer OEM services including Ultrasonic cutting (to prevent edge fraying), Private labeling (woven labels or heat-transfer logos), and Custom packaging (polybags or PDQ displays). You can also request specific weaving patterns like waffle, pearl, or herringbone to enhance scrubbing power or aesthetic appeal for retail markets.

Cross-Border Procurement Strategies & Risk Mitigation

How can I mitigate quality risks when purchasing cleaning fabrics from overseas suppliers?

Always utilize Third-party Inspections (such as SGS or Intertek) before the final balance payment. Specifically, instruct inspectors to perform a 'Rub Test' and 'Water Absorption Test' on-site. Using Trade Assurance or secure payment terms through Made-in-China.com provides a safety net if the delivered goods do not match the pre-shipment samples.

What are the best practices for negotiating pricing and MOQs with fabric manufacturers?

Cleaning fabrics are high-volume, low-margin goods. To get the best price, consolidate your requirements into a single material type to help the factory reach their 'dyeing vat' minimums. Negotiate based on Total Linear Meters rather than just pieces. For long-term partnerships, propose a staggered delivery schedule which allows you to lock in bulk pricing while managing your own warehouse space efficiently.

What shipping and logistics considerations are unique to bulk fabric orders?

Cleaning fabrics are lightweight but high-volume, meaning you are often billed by Volumetric Weight. To optimize shipping costs, request Vacuum Compression Packaging, which can reduce the cargo volume by up to 50-70%, significantly lowering sea freight costs per unit. Ensure the supplier uses heavy-duty moisture-proof outer cartons to prevent mildew during long transit times across different climate zones.

How do international trade policies and tariffs affect the sourcing of cleaning textiles?

Be aware of Anti-dumping duties that some countries (like the US or EU) may impose on specific synthetic fiber products from certain regions. Check the HS Code (typically Chapter 63 for made-up textiles) against your local customs tariff schedule. Request a Certificate of Origin (Form A or Form E) from your supplier to take advantage of any Free Trade Agreements (FTAs) that could reduce or eliminate import duties.
